[转] python实现最小功能的 ftp server
最近由于要在嵌入式系统中加入一个ftp功能,于是用python研究起ftp协议来。这个就是两个星期的学习的结果,它实现了一个最小功能的 ftp server。我用这个验证了我对ftp 协议的理解,可惜的是,它最终证实我的嵌入式系统还有些其他的问题,不在ftp协议的范围内,我还得从tcp/ip协议栈里找原因:-(要使用它你得修改ftproot的设置,我用winxp自带的ftp程序验证没问题。
